[media] v4l: Remove experimental tag from certain API elements

Remove experimantal tag from the following API elements:
V4L2_BUF_TYPE_VIDEO_OUTPUT_OVERLAY buffer type.
V4L2_CAP_VIDEO_OUTPUT_OVERLAY capability flag.
VIDIOC_ENUM_FRAMESIZES IOCTL.
VIDIOC_ENUM_FRAMEINTERVALS IOCTL.
VIDIOC_G_ENC_INDEX IOCTL.
VIDIOC_ENCODER_CMD and VIDIOC_TRY_ENCODER_CMD IOCTLs.
VIDIOC_DECODER_CMD and VIDIOC_TRY_DECODER_CMD IOCTLs.
